Chargers' Bobby Hart: Not on Week 13 injury report
Hart (knee) is practicing fully ahead of Sunday's game against the Raiders.
Hart was inactive for the Chargers' Week 11 loss to the Jaguars, but the Week 12 bye came at the right time for the veteran tackle. Hart should be in the lineup at right tackle against Las Vegas.

Chargers' Bobby Hart: Missing Week 11
Hart (knee) is inactive for Sunday's clash against Jacksonville.
Hart entered the weekend deemed questionable to suit up as he continues to deal with a knee injury. The veteran offensive tackle managed a trio of limited practices this week but will nonetheless miss his second straight game. Trey Pipkins will log another start at right tackle in Hart's absence.

Chargers' Bobby Hart: Gets tagged as questionable
Hart (knee) is officially listed as questionable for Sunday's game at Jacksonville, Eric Smith of the Chargers' official site reports.
Hart sat out Week 10 versus the Steelers with an injury he sustained in Week 9 at Tennessee, and now his availability for Week 11 is in doubt. If he can't suit up against the Jaguars, Trey Pipkins would likely be in line to make another start at right tackle Sunday.

Chargers' Bobby Hart: Won't play Week 10
Hart (knee/ankle) has been ruled out for Sunday's game against the Steelers, Eric Smith of the Chargers' official site reports.
Hart was unable to practice all week due to knee and ankle injuries, which will prevent him from playing Sunday. Trey Pipkins will likely start at right tackle in Hart's absence.

Chargers' Bobby Hart: Misses practice Wednesday
Hart (knee) did not participate at practice Wednesday.
Hart suffered an injury in the team's 27-20 win over the Titans in Week 9, and he's now opened the week on the sidelines at practice. The offensive tackle will have two more chances to return to practice prior to Sunday night's game against the Steelers.

Chargers' Bobby Hart: Exits with groin injury
Hart (groin) is questionable to return to Sunday's game against the Titans, Kris Rhim of ESPN.com reports.
Hart was taken to the locker room after sustaining a groin injury in the first quarter. Trep Pipkins has taken over at right tackle in Hart's absence.

Chargers' Bobby Hart: Signed to Bolts' active roster
The Chargers signed Hart from the practice squad to the active roster Saturday, Kris Rhim of ESPN.com reports.
Hart's addition to the active roster gives the Chargers much-needed depth at offensive tackle with both Trey Pipkins (knee) and Joe Alt (ankle) both ruled out for Sunday's game against the Dolphins. Hart last saw regular-season action in 2022 with the Bills and made his last start in 2021 with the Titans.

Bills' Bobby Hart: Returns from suspension
Hart is eligible to return after serving a one-game suspension for fighting, Sal Capaccio of WGR Sports Radio 550 Buffalo reports.
Hart was involved in a fight during the Bills' win over the Texans, resulting in his suspension for Sunday's game against the Dolphins. The 28-year-old will provide depth on the interior of Buffalo's offensive line moving forward, an important factor given how depleted the Bills are on both sides of the ball right now.
